ITN On makes early use of Windows upgrade

ITN On, the multimedia division of ITN, has launched new online services developed using Microsoft Vista. ITN On is one of the first companies to develop systems based on the latest incarnation of the Windows operating system. It has launched two services in the form of sidebar gadgets with the Windows Presentation Foundation (WPF) to allow users to personalise desktops with the ITN news gadget, ITN Hub.

The services, designed and developed by Fernhart New Media, feature some of the advanced capabilities of the new Vista operating system and use ITN's library of news video footage to provide users with quick and easy access to live news and video footage as it is published. Users are able to view content through the WPF application with 3D and animation effects.
